I received an UNSOLICITED Text message about a “job offer” providing ratings & Reviews for YouTube Videos. This is actually the 2nd kind of text I have received in the last month. The other was almost identical, but claimed to be for Temu. Here is the text- My name is Lisa, and I’m from “ALLSTARSIT” This is a simple online remote position where you can earn money by watching and liking videos on YouTube. You could potentially earn between $50 and $500 per day. The company requires applicants to be over 23 years old. Would you be interested in learning more? I’d be happy to share the details with you on WhatsApp. Please BE AWARE… these are 100% scammers. They will recruit you to “sign up” for a “job” and once you complete their “training”, you will quickly realize that they will ASK YOU to deposit money of your own to earn the “commissions” from these fake jobs (rating or reviewing products). They will then ask you to deposit money via Crypto (which they are happy to teach you how). Once they accomplish this, they will then ask you to TOP UP (deposit more money) to earn the “bigger commission” items. These people have NO SHAME in taking whatever they can from you. Do NOT EVER leave your SMS text program to go to WhatsApp. This is how they keep their identity secret & expose yours for the highest bidder.
